Students enrolled at Ellenbrook Secondary College automatically become members of the Ellenbrook Community Library.

Ellenbrook Community Library is a Joint Use facility between the Department of Education and the City of Swan.

With a City of Swan Library card, our students can discover the extensive collection of library items, including a Young Adult section, graphic novels, and non-fiction resources to assist with school projects.

Students and Teachers have 24/7 access to the library’s online catalogue and eLibrary, which includes eBooks, eMagazines, eAudiobooks, eMovies and various eResources.

Students can explore technologies by using the Library’s 3D Printer and Virtual Reality equipment or use a wide variety of musical instruments, record their own songs, develop podcasts of their stories and poems . They can relax, learn or create in the flexible spaces available in the library.

Students can connect by using free internet, Wi-Fi, public computers and printing facilities.

College and Library staff meet regularly to create opportunities for collaboration and to ensure the library is a place that is welcoming to everyone in the community.
